Перейти к содержанию
    

Инженер-программист, г. Москва

ЗАО "КБ НАВИС" открывает вакансию на должность инженера-программиста. Информацию о деятельности компании можно найти на

Обязанности

  • Разработка и сопровождение встроенного программного обеспечения для навигационных приемников GLONASS, GPS и систем на их основе

Обязательные требования к соискателю

  • Образование высшее техническое (приветствуется радиотехническое)
  • Хорошие знания в области математики, физики, архитектуры и принципов функционирования микропроцессоров
  • Опыт разработки встраиваемого программного обеспечения для микропроцессоров c архитектурой ARM
  • Опыт программирования на языках C/С++ более 3 лет
  • Опыт реализации и отладки алгоритмов в реальном времени, в том числе с использованием RTOS (uC/OS || FreeRTOS || TNKernel)
  • Знание схемотехники на уровне достаточном для понимания цифровых схем
  • Знание английского языка на уровне достаточном для чтения технической литературы
  • Профессиональные навыки работы с IAR Systems, Keil, Code::Blocks, make, MS Visual Studio, Borland C++ Builder, Subversion

Пожелания

  • Знания в области радиотехники, теории вероятностей, цифровой обработки сигналов
  • Знания в области навигационных систем ГЛОНАСС и GPS
  • Знание нормативной документации по разработке, тестированию, оформлению программного обеспечения

Личные качества

  • Умение и желание работать в команде
  • Ответственность за выполнение поставленных задач
  • Способность к обучению и передаче опыта

Условия работы и компенсации

  • Полное соблюдение ТК РФ, пятидневка, гибкое начало рабочего дня, оплата больничного листа, отпуск 28 календарных дней, медицинская страховка
  • Корпоративный автобус от м. Петровско-Разумовская, Планерная
  • Парковка для личного транспорта
  • В шаговой доступности две столовых и одно кафе
  • Заработная плата 50-100 т.р.

Резюме и вопросы прошу отправлять на

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Обязательные требования к соискателю

 

[*]Опыт разработки встраиваемого программного обеспечения для микропроцессоров c архитектурой ARM

[*]Опыт программирования на языках C/С++ более 3 лет

 

Никогда не понимал требования к конкретной архитектуре (Ладно, если бы к конкретному семейству микропроцессоров).

Если человек писал программы на Си, то какая разница под ARM или под какое-то другое ядро?

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

какая разница под ARM или под какое-то другое ядро

Пока мигаешь светодиодом - никакой.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Пока мигаешь светодиодом - никакой.

 

Привиди пример когда перейти с ARM одного производителя на ARM другого с различающейся переферией легче, чем с микропроцессора с другим ядром.

 

Да еще, если не знал, ARMы тоже бывают разные.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

2Matic

В ядре процессора могут заложены готовые средства спиновой и не спиновой синхронизации.

Например в кортесе есть возможноть использовать неблокирующую синхронизацию на уровне ядра процессора (с индикатором успешного исполнения).

В пентиумах есть аппаратная реализация барьеров и спинов.

Если перешел на другое ядро, то гемор есть. Так как некоторые вещи без блокировки нельзя эквивалентно реализовать.

А библиотеки периферии обычно развязывают через HAL и переносимы гораздо лучше.

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Если перешел на другое ядро, то гемор есть.

 

Это да. Но как было сказано

...

Да еще, если не знал, ARMы тоже бывают разные.

 

И перейти с одного ARM на другой может быть не менее геморно, чем с другого ядра.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Присоединяйтесь к обсуждению

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.

Гость
К сожалению, ваш контент содержит запрещённые слова. Пожалуйста, отредактируйте контент, чтобы удалить выделенные ниже слова.
Ответить в этой теме...

×   Вставлено с форматированием.   Вставить как обычный текст

  Разрешено использовать не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отображать как обычную 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ставлять изображения напрямую. Загружайте или вставляйте изображения по ссылке.

×
×
  • Создать...